English Preparatory Programme

HIBT offers General English and English for Academic Purposes (EAP) programmes especially designed for those students needing to improve their English language skills before commencing their academic programme. English language programmes can be undertaken at HIBT prior to starting an Undergraduate or Postgraduate Pathway programme.

EAP courses are conducted every semester (starting February, June, and October – the normal HIBT intakes). Students are required to attend classes for up to 20 hours each week for the 11 weeks of a programme. Students are placed in classes according to their English entry level. Each student will be assessed in the first week to reconfirm their English level and to select the class they will be placed in.

Students must successfully complete their English language programme in order to progress to the academic components of their chosen undergraduate or postgraduate University Pathway.

General English

  • Entry IELTS 3.5 (3.0 in writing)
  • (IELTS score must not be more than two (2) years old)
  • Duration 11 weeks @ 20 hours per week
  • Cost £2,250

EAP Level 1:

  • Entry IELTS 4.5 (4.0 in writing)
  • (IELTS score must not be more than two (2) years old)
  • Duration 11 weeks @ 20 hours per week
  • Cost £2,250

EAP Level 2:

  • Entry IELTS 5.0- 5.5
  • (IELTS score must not be more than two (2) years old)
  • Duration 11 weeks @ 20 hours per week
  • Cost £2,250

Assessment: Students are assessed on their coursework throughout the semester, inclusive of a mid-semester test and writing assignments. A final examination will be held in the last week of classes.


HIBT English language training aims to:

  • Develop a broad, academically useful vocabulary and improve pronunciation, grammatical skills and understanding
  • Build skills that will improve lecture-note-taking and seminar participation
  • Develop essay, report, and academic assignment writing skills
  • Improve reading comprehension and develop those research skills necessary to be able to read academic texts, journals and papers efficiently and effectively
  • Develop public speaking and presentation confidence
  • Build those independent study skills required for success in a university environment

 

 

Teaching and Learning

 

 

Whilst on the EAP course, you will be taught by well-qualified lecturers with considerable experience in the teaching of English in the UK and overseas. They will take a personal interest in your progress and well-being. The teaching takes place in small groups using modern teaching and learning methods. The courses are intensive and you will be required to do homework and out-of-class assignments.
